Ingredients for Mozzarella Bread

Gather these items:

  • 1.5 cups warm water (Helps activate the yeast.)
  • 1 Tbsp active dry yeast (Makes the bread rise.)
  • 1.5 Tbsp granulated sugar (Feeds the yeast.)
  • 2.75 cups all-purpose flour (Provides structure.)
  • 1 lb freshly shredded mozzarella (Provides gooey texture.)
  • 0.5 cups butter (Adds richness.)
  • 1.5 tsp garlic salt (Savory punch.)
  • 1 tsp onion powder (Enhances flavor.)
  • 1 tsp dried oregano (Adds aroma.)
  • 1 tsp dried basil (Infuses herbaceous note.)

How to Make Mozzarella Bread Step-by-Step

  1. Step 1: In a bowl, mix together warm water, active dry yeast, and granulated sugar. Let sit until foamy, about 5-10 minutes.
  2. Step 2: In another bowl, whisk together flour, garlic salt, onion powder, oregano, and basil.
  3. Step 3: Pour the yeast mixture into the flour mixture and knead for 8-10 minutes until smooth and elastic.
  4. Step 4: Fold in freshly shredded mozzarella and melted butter.
  5. Step 5: Place the dough in a greased bowl, cover, and let rise in a warm area until doubled in size, about 1 hour.
  6. Step 6: Preheat the oven to 375°F.
  7. Step 7: After the dough has risen, punch it down, shape it into a loaf, and place it in a greased loaf pan.
  8. Step 8: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until golden brown.
  9. Step 9: Let cool for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ack.

Pro Tips for the Best Mozzarella Bread

Keep these in mind:

  • Allow your dough to rise in a warm area for the best results.
  • Experiment with adding herbs into the dough for extra flavor.
  • For a more savory taste, increase the garlic salt or incorporate some grated Parmesan.
  • Use freshly shredded mozzarella for optimal gooeyness.

How to Store and Reheat Mozzarella Bread

If you have leftovers, store them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. To reheat, simply place slices in the oven at 350°F for about 10 minutes, or until warmed through. This method helps retain the bread’s soft texture, making it perfect for meal prep.

Frequently Asked Questions About Mozzarella Bread

What’s the secret to perfect Mozzarella Bread?

The secret lies in allowing the dough to rise properly and using high-quality mozzarella cheese to ensure that gooey texture. This enhances both flavor and mouthfeel, making your mozzarella bread irresistible.

Can I make Mozzarella Bread ahead of time?

Yes, you can prepare the dough ahead of time and store it in the refrigerator. Just let it come to room temperature before baking for the best results. This is a great way to have fresh mozzarella bread ready when you need it.

How do I avoid common mistakes with Mozzarella Bread?

To avoid common mistakes, ensure your yeast is fresh and properly activated. Knead the dough sufficiently to develop gluten, which is vital for a good rise. Lastly, avoid overbaking to keep the bread soft.
